Becke-Johnson-type exchange potential for two-dimensional systems | S. Pittalis
; E. Rasanen
; C. R. Proetto
; | Date: |
2 Sep 2009 | Abstract: | We extend the Becke-Johson approximation [J. Chem. Phys. 124, 221101 (2006)]
of the exchange potential to (quasi) two-dimensional systems. We prove and
demonstrate that a direct extension of the underlying formalism to
two-dimensional systems may lead to divergent behavior of the potential. We
derive a cure to the approach by enforcing the gauge invariance and correct
asymptotic behavior of the exchange potential. The procedure leads to an
approximation which is shown, in various test systems, to be very accurate in
comparison with the exact exchange potential, and thus a considerable
improvement over the commonly applied local-density approximation. | Source: | arXiv, 0909.0364 | Services: | Forum | Review | PDF | Favorites |
